38 Coutts Avenue, Chessington, KT9 1DA is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1950-1966. The property offers approximately 1,152 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have four b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£470,142 , which equates to approximately £408 per square foot. It was last sold on 9 May 2013 for £267,000. Since then, the value has increased by £203,142, representing a 76.1% increase, or approximately 6.0% per year.

The current estimated value of £470,142 is:

  • 5.9% lower than the average property price on Coutts Avenue
  • 1.0% higher than the average in the KT9 1DA postcode area
  • and 5.9% lower than the average price for Chessington as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 11 December 2013,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

EPC Summary

38 Coutts Avenue, Chessington, Kingston Upon Thames, Greater London Authority, KT9 1DA has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of E, based on the latest assessment carried out on 11 Dec 2013.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 13 Aug 2012. The rating of E is unchanged, though the energy efficiency score decreased by 6.3%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 100 mm loft insulation to pitched, 300+ mm loft insulation, improving energy efficiency from average to very good.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 10% of fixed outlets to no low energy lighting, with efficiency changing from poor to very poor.
